Young Professionals Programme

The programme is designed to support the transition from the youth pathways into the equestrian workplace. Delivered in collaboration with British Dressage, British Eventing and British Showjumping, this Sport England-funded programme covers a broad range of topics essential to running a business.

The topics covered range from putting together contracts, employment law, insurance, and finances; to conflict management, communication skills and building a personal brand. A core element of the programme is to provide the cohort of young riders with the support they require to create their career development plan and gain insight into their approach and confidence in handling different situations that can occur in the workplace.
